This time, Callum Wilson is the winner.

In light of his three goals for the Magpies during the month, Callum Wilson has been voted the Sela Player of the Month for October.

With his brace over the weekend, the Newcastle number nine moved up to third position in the Premier League goalscoring standings, beating both Andy Cole and Shola Ameobi, who all have 43 goals. He is fast becoming a legend among Geordies.

Wilson, who now holds 45 Premier League goals for Newcastle United, said, “It’s always nice to see your name up there in the records, especially when you look at the others on the list for Newcastle United.”

Wilson has already won Player of the Month from fan voting at the conclusion of the previous season after scoring eight goals in April 2023. The forward is very grateful for the love he receives from United fans.

“You always know when you’ve had a good or bad game as a player,” he remarked. When supporters acknowledge your efforts on the field, it is always unique and very meaningful. We are really close since this is a football-crazy city and our supporters like watching the hard effort that goes into the game.
